Building ontologies is a crucial aspect of knowledge representation in the field of artificial intelligence and information science. In this article, we will explore the concept of building ontologies using the Basic Formal Ontology (BFO) framework, providing insights into its significance, methodology, and application. We will also delve into the available resources, including PDFs and other documentation, to help you grasp the intricacies of ontology development.
The process of ontology building is not only about creating a structured representation of knowledge but also about ensuring that this representation aligns with formal frameworks that enhance interoperability and reusability. Basic Formal Ontology (BFO) serves as a foundational tool in this regard, providing a robust framework for developing ontologies that are both comprehensive and precise.
Whether you are a researcher, a student, or a professional in the field of knowledge management, understanding how to build ontologies with BFO can significantly enhance your ability to manage and share knowledge effectively. In this article, we will provide a thorough guide on the subject, ensuring that you have access to the necessary information and resources.
Table of Contents
- What is Basic Formal Ontology (BFO)?
- Importance of Ontologies in Knowledge Representation
- Steps to Building Ontologies with BFO
- Tools for Building Ontologies
- Case Studies: Successful Ontology Implementations
- Resources and PDFs for Further Reading
- Challenges and Solutions in Ontology Building
- Conclusion
What is Basic Formal Ontology (BFO)?
Basic Formal Ontology (BFO) is a top-level ontology that provides a structured framework for organizing information across various domains. It is designed to support the interoperability of data and enhance the sharing of knowledge among different systems. BFO emphasizes the importance of a formal approach to ontology development, which is crucial for ensuring the consistency and reliability of information.
Importance of Ontologies in Knowledge Representation
Ontologies play a vital role in knowledge representation by providing a common vocabulary and structure for information. Here are some key reasons why ontologies are important:
- Interoperability: Ontologies enable different systems to communicate and share information seamlessly.
- Knowledge Sharing: They facilitate the sharing of knowledge across disciplines and domains.
- Data Integration: Ontologies help in integrating data from various sources, enhancing the overall quality of information.
- Semantic Search: They improve search capabilities by allowing for more complex queries based on meaning rather than keywords.
Steps to Building Ontologies with BFO
Building ontologies with BFO involves a systematic approach that ensures the creation of a robust and useful ontology. Below are the essential steps in the ontology-building process.
Defining the Scope
Before diving into the ontology development process, it is crucial to define the scope of the ontology. This involves identifying the domain of interest and the purpose of the ontology. A well-defined scope helps in focusing on relevant concepts and relationships.
Selecting Concepts and Categories
Once the scope is defined, the next step is to select the key concepts and categories that will be included in the ontology. This involves:
- Identifying core concepts related to the domain.
- Establishing relationships between these concepts.
- Classifying concepts into appropriate categories.
Tools for Building Ontologies
There are various tools available for building ontologies using BFO. Some popular ones include:
- Protégé: An open-source ontology editor that allows users to create, edit, and manage ontologies.
- Web Ontology Language (OWL): A formal language used for encoding ontologies on the web.
- OntoGraf: A visualization tool that helps in exploring ontologies visually.
Case Studies: Successful Ontology Implementations
To illustrate the effectiveness of building ontologies with BFO, let's look at a few case studies:
- Healthcare Ontologies: Many healthcare institutions have developed ontologies to standardize medical terminology and improve data sharing.
- Environmental Science: Ontologies have been used to model ecological data, enabling better decision-making in environmental management.
Resources and PDFs for Further Reading
For those looking to delve deeper into the subject, here are some valuable resources:
Challenges and Solutions in Ontology Building
While building ontologies can be highly beneficial, it comes with its challenges. Some common challenges include:
- Complexity: Ontologies can become complex, making them difficult to manage.
- Domain Expertise: Developing a robust ontology often requires expertise in the specific domain.
To overcome these challenges, it is essential to involve domain experts in the ontology development process and to use tools that simplify ontology management.
Conclusion
In conclusion, building ontologies with Basic Formal Ontology (BFO) is a vital process in knowledge representation that enhances interoperability and data sharing. By following a systematic approach and utilizing the right tools, you can create ontologies that are both comprehensive and effective. We encourage you to explore the resources provided and start your journey in ontology development today.
If you found this article helpful, please leave a comment, share it with others, or check out our other articles for more insights into the world of knowledge representation.
Thank you for reading, and we hope to see you back here soon!